Biography

I am a physicist and my core expertise lies in combining novel material processing methods with advanced spectroscopic techniques focusing on renewable energy applications such as organic photovoltaics and thermoelectric generators. After finishing my degree in physics in Santiago de Compostela, I embarqued in a PhD under the supervision of Prof. Donal Bradley at Imperial College London in United Kingdom, where I studied organic lasers and started to build experience in spectroscopic characterization tools. Then working in the same institution under the supervision of Prof. Jenny Nelson, I was part of a national collaboration project together with researchers at Cambridge and at UCL, where we demonstrated the viability of organics for X-ray medical imaging applications. Afterwards, as a Fellow of the Japan Society for the Promotion of Science I worked with Prof. Hideyuki Murata (JAIST) in the field of organic solar cells and nanostructuration techniques. I joined The Consejo Superior de Investigaciones Científicas in 2008, first as JAE-Doc, then as Ramon y Cajal fellow and since 2012 as Tenured Scientist.
